Monica, a new student at Valley High School, becomes friends with a group of teenagers who use marijuana and remain seated durin

g the singing of the National Anthem. Although Monica had never used marijuana and used to sing the Anthem, she begins to engage in the same behavior as her new friends. This is an example of
A. differential association.
B. conformity.
C. labeling.
D. both conformity and labeling.

Answer:

B. conformity

Explanation:

Conformity is a term in psychology that describes the tendency of a person(s) to adopt the behaviour of the people around them or of the people in a group they belong to.

Monica adopted the behaviour of her group of friends.

Labelling theory postulates that individuals may adopt the characteristics of the labels people use to describe them and this may shape their identity.

Differential association theory states that people learn how to become criminals by interacting with people.
